67% of Americans

have no estate plan.²

Sounds crazy, but it’s true. Despite more than 50% of Americans thinking that estate planning is at least somewhat important, only 33% have a will or living trust.² When asked why they don’t have a will, 1 out of 3 respondents believe they don’t have enough assets to leave behind.
